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Maned sloth | Pink Discus |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Fungi (Fungi)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) |
| Order | Pilosa (Sloths & Anteaters) | Russulales (Russulales) |
| Family | Bradypodidae (Three-toed Sloths) | Stereaceae |
| Genus | Bradypus (Three-toed Sloths) | Aleurodiscus |
| Species | Bradypus torquatus | Aleurodiscus wakefieldiae |
